این آموزش سریع راهنمای نحوه برجسته کردن در PDF با استفاده از Python است. این شامل تمام جزئیات برای ایجاد محیط، فهرستی از مراحل توسعه برنامه، و یک کد نمونه قابل اجرا برای توسعه ** برجستهکننده PDF با استفاده از پایتون** است. شما فرآیند را از طریق یک رویکرد سیستماتیک برای انجام این کار به همراه گزینه هایی برای سفارشی کردن متن هایلایت شده مطابق با نیاز خود خواهید آموخت.
مراحل برجسته کردن متن در PDF با استفاده از پایتون
- برای برجسته کردن متن، محیط را روی از Aspose.PDF برای پایتون از طریق دات نت استفاده کنید پیکربندی کنید
- با استفاده از شی کلاس Document فایل PDF مورد نظر را در جایی که متن قرار است برجسته شود بارگیری کنید
- با استفاده از کلاس TextFragmentAbsorber متن را در صفحه هدف جستجو کنید
- حاشیه نویسی برجسته را با استفاده از کلاس HighlightAnnotation ایجاد کنید
- قبل از اعمال رنگ هایلایت و سایر خصوصیات آن را مشخص کنید
- فایل PDF حاصل را با متن هایلایت شده ذخیره کنید
این مراحل به نحوه برجسته کردن فایل PDF با استفاده از پایتون کمک می کند. در ابتدا، فایل PDF بارگذاری می شود و شیء کلاس TextFragmentAbsorber برای تعیین متن مورد جستجو و یافتن تمام نمونه های متن مورد نظر در صفحه انتخاب شده استفاده می شود. در مراحل بعدی، HighlightAnnotation برای تعریف یک حاشیه نویسی برجسته برای صفحه انتخاب شده و نمونه خاصی از مجموعه رشته های موجود در صفحه به همراه تنظیم رنگ حاشیه نویسی و سایر خصوصیات در صورت لزوم استفاده می شود.
کد برای برجسته کردن سند PDF با استفاده از پایتون
این کد نحوه برجسته کردن متن در PDF با استفاده از پایتون را نشان می دهد. از سازنده TextFragmentAbsorber برای تعیین رشته ای که قرار است در صفحه هدف جستجو شود استفاده می کند و سپس از متد () accept برای ایجاد مجموعه ای از نمونه های این رشته در صفحه هدف استفاده می شود. به طور مشابه، سازنده HighlightAnnotation برای تعیین صفحه و ناحیه ای که قرار است حاشیه نویسی برجسته با استفاده از مستطیل اطراف رشته مورد نظر نمایش داده شود، استفاده می شود.
این مقاله به ما آموزش داده است چگونه یک سند PDF را با استفاده از پایتون برجسته کنیم. اگر میخواهید فرآیند نوشتن متنی را در PDF یاد بگیرید، به مقاله نحوه حذف متن در Adobe PDF با استفاده از Python مراجعه کنید.